  7. It is definitely a scarce book in 9.6 or higher. 8 9.8's and 13.9.6's. There are 86 copies 9.2 or better. I consider that pretty tough for an early 70's book. When you consider 1/3 to 1/2 are miswrapped, that shrinks the best looking copies down considerably. I have no idea how many have been resubbed to a higher grade, but it isn't many. One would think that after the first 9.8 sold for 10k, the floodgates would open for HG submissions. 8 graded copies in 6 or 7 years is a trickle. There aren't boatloads of 9.2+ copies. Edit: I didn't include Yellow labels as I don't pay attention to signature books. The total numbers are 10 9.8's, 15 9.6's and 95 copies total in 9.2 and higher. Still a modest census count for 9.2 and above.

  9. No LCS's in my hometown, but I would often nag my folks to take me to a shop in Stockton, CA on Pacific Avenue (before Al's Comics). They closed after a year or so and I picked up books across the street at a place called Avenue Books. Mitch M. opened a shop not too far away from Pacific Avenue in either 79 or 80. I bought several high grade spidey's from him (39,43, 52 and a few others) along with a sweet FF Annual 2. I distinctly remember he had a low grade AF15 in a big glass case. Being a high grade snob, I didn't even consider it at the time. I think he had it priced at $450.00. It was always a treat to visit Comics and Comix on k street in Sacramento. Saw my first Strange Tales 110 along with JIM83, Avengers 1, etal. My favorite shop during the late 70's/early 80's was Atlantis Fantasyworld in Santa Cruz. They had a huge building downtown chock full of GA, SA and BA books. I picked up my X-men 1, GS X-men 1, 94-121 and countless other books from them. I have fond memories of all of these places.
